Output e12ddb753cd66754126a537dfcf91023499fe5fb02d6827a08ccf6648f7991a3:14

value
659787
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b7285cb288ff82e6710625e7a033329e93e6902 OP_EQUALVERIFY OP_CHECKSIG
address
1Ao8VhUJBekkK1bvEpe8tHsh89xiXXMEj3
transaction
e12ddb753cd66754126a537dfcf91023499fe5fb02d6827a08ccf6648f7991a3
spent
true